    My husband and I just recently had a baby and were gifted a DoorDash giftcard so we didn't have to worry about cooking for one night with a newborn. We chose Outback because we were craving something hearty after being in the hospital. This was the worst most disappointing meal we've ever had from takeout. For starters, we ordered $70 worth of food!!! As a side, we chose fries with one of our steaks, and we got like 5 of them total. What kind of portion is that? Then, our steaks that were supposed to be MEDIUM were practically well done. I understand with transportation they would have cooked a little more with resting but all the way well done??? Terrible. Here's my favorite part, the "6 oz" sirloin we received was actually 3.8 Oz thanks to our scale we measured it on. WHAT A RIP OFF. We will be choosing a different restaurant with better quality portions and food for our next delivery meal. It's really sad we wasted a gift card on this tonight.

    The Painted Pony in St. George, UT - A Cozy Gem with One Miss (Pass on the Crab Cakes)…read moreIf you're looking for a solid upscale dinner spot in downtown St. George, The Painted Pony in Ancestor Square is a strong choice. Tucked into the Tower Building, this New American restaurant nails the Southwestern-meets-fine-dining vibe: intimate indoor seating with contemporary regional art, fresh flowers, and soft lighting, plus a charming patio for when the weather cooperates. It feels romantic and relaxed without being stuffy--perfect for date night or a special occasion while visiting southern Utah.c91b9be2267e Service was attentive and friendly without hovering. Our server knew the menu well and made solid wine recommendations (they've got a nice list, and no-corkage Mondays are a nice touch if you BYO from a Utah store). Portions are generous for the price point--definitely not the tiny-plate nonsense you sometimes get at fine-dining spots. We started with the carrot jalapeño soup (bright, flavorful, and a nice kick) and the baked brie, which was rich and perfectly paired with the seasonal chutney and crostini. For mains, the bone-in pork chop and the hanger steak were highlights--well-cooked, juicy, and packed with flavor from the fresh ingredients and thoughtful sauces. The sides (mac & cheese and haricot verts) were solid too. We finished with the key lime pie, which was a bright, creamy winner. One note, though: pass on the crab cakes. They're a menu staple (around $16, served with something like pomegranate salsa or poblano aioli depending on the season), but ours were mostly filler with a noticeably fishy taste. Not worth the spot on the table when there are so many stronger starters and entrées.781e4d Overall, we'd happily return to The Painted Pony. It's one of the better fine-dining options in St. George--great atmosphere, strong service, and mostly excellent food at reasonable prices for what you get. Just skip the crab cakes and you'll have a winner of a meal. 4/5 stars. Recommended for visitors and locals alike. Reservations advised, especially on weekends.

    We visited St George and searched for the best restaurants in town. ARAGOSTA came up as the highest…read morerated. This doesn't always mean great but we wanted to give it a try and we are glad we did. We started with escagot. They were very large and extremely tender. So many times a place will smother them with cheese and broil them to rubber. Not here. The garlic was fresh and not overpowering. The snails were definitely the star. One nice touch was the spoon they provided to scoop the garlic and butter onto the provided crustini. My wife ordered the Hungarian Tenderloin Goulash with Goat Cheese Spatzel. She describes the meal as "traditionally clean. All the flavors hit the right notes." I was between several choices. One was the Squid Ink Fruti De Mar. This dish restored my faith in the excellence Squid Ink pasta can be. Having traveled extensively globally, I can truly say I have never had better. The depth of flavor of the pasta grew with each additional bite. Then the seafood - it was evident that each type was cooked separately resulting in each being cooked tonight their optimum perfection. No over or undercooked here. Then the sauce. Not overpowering or over indulgent. Perfect. There is only one thing I will ding this restaurant on - its the wine list and wine prices. The list is lacking and could be much better to compliment to food. The prices for the wine don't match the value. Overall 9.8 out of 10. We will recommend ARAGOSTA and we will return.
